Commercial Flat & Low-Slope Roofing

We are experts in the complex dynamics of flat roofing, specializing in leak-free transitions and superior insulation:

  • TPO & PVC: Highly reflective, energy-efficient single-ply membranes.

  • Modified Bitumen: Multi-layer protection for high-traffic roof areas.

  • Liquid-Applied Systems: Utilizing Hydrostop, Sealoflex, and Gaco to create seamless, monolithic waterproof barriers over existing structures.

Frequently Asked Questions

If your roof has minor leaks or a few missing shingles after a storm, a repair is often sufficient. However, if the underlayment is failing, the roof is over 15–20 years old, or more than 25% of the surface is damaged, a full replacement is usually the more cost-effective long-term investment.

For maximum wind resistance and longevity, Metal (specifically Aluminum) and Concrete Tile are excellent choices. For commercial buildings, TPO is highly recommended for its ability to reflect UV rays and lower cooling costs.

In Florida and Georgia, the underlayment is your secondary water barrier. We use high-temp, self-adhering membranes that act as a final shield even if your primary roofing material (like shingles or tiles) is compromised during a hurricane.

Liquid coatings (like Gaco or Hydrostop) are high-performance membranes applied over existing flat roofs. They are a fantastic, cost-effective way to renew a commercial roof’s waterproofing without the cost and disruption of a full “tear-off.”
